Soaring immigration is fuelling Britain’s housing crisis, says Bank of England’s chief economist - "Huw Pill said higher interest rates were not responsible for record hikes in rental costs, which jumped by 9.2pc in the year to March. He said “quite large increases in immigration” were piling more pressure on Britain’s housing stock, after net migration hit a record-breaking 745,000 in 2022... A report by the Centre for Policy Studies this week warned that record levels of immigration had failed to boost the economy while making the housing crisis worse. The report, which was backed by former immigration minister Robert Jenrick, said migration now accounted for around 89pc of the 1.34m increase in England’s “housing deficit”... Mr Pill said the Bank had little influence over housebuilding, as he suggested politicians should do more to build more properties. He said: “I think that the best role we can play is to do our job and let other people do their job. “And their job might be: well should we look again at some of the things that are constraining supply? Should we look at planning regulation? Should we look at building restrictions? “And of course, this is not a problem that will go away because the drivers of the population are going to be quite consistent.” The Office for Budget Responsibility, the government’s tax and spending watchdog, has previously predicted that net migration – the numbers entering the UK minus those leaving – will average 350,000 over the next five years. This is up from a prediction of 290,000 just a few months ago. This will drive up the total number of adults in the UK from 55m in 2023 to 57m by the end of the decade."

Asylum seekers pose as stateless Kuwaitis to trick their way to Britain - "Asylum seekers are being coached to exploit a loophole that allows them to gain refuge in Britain by claiming to be from a stateless minority group in Kuwait... it advises applicants to claim that they “don’t have a birth certificate nor does my family because we are stateless”, adding that they should say: “I have no official papers.”... The document also contains exact quotes to rehearse to repeat to the authorities, including “in Kuwait no passports for Bidoon”, “no school”, “no hospital”, “police beat us” and “I had to leave”. The same phraseology appeared in a 2024 Guardian article that documented asylum seekers in Calais, quoting one saying: “In Kuwait no passports for Bidoon, no school, no hospital, police beat us. I had to leave.” The Home Office was warned a decade ago that supposed Bidoons were gaming the system – and now claims are surging. Between the years ending June 2021 and 2025, 5,272 people from Kuwait applied for asylum in the UK. This is almost double the 2,874 people who applied in the previous 20 years. Acceptance rates have risen from 41 to 81 per cent in that time. Claims by stateless individuals hit a record high in the year ending June 2025, jumping from 287 to 1,418. Acceptance rates hit 92.1 per cent in that period, also a record high having averaged at just 43.1 per cent in the 2010s... investigations by the Amman authorities had found migrants falsely claiming to be Bidoons, providing implausible accounts of their journeys to Jordan from Kuwait and using forged documents. The report stated: “The majority appeared to know little or nothing of Kuwait”. It also revealed that the Jordanian ministry of interior alerted the Home Office that some applicants for Kuwaiti Bidoon family reunions who had been given UK clearance as “stateless individuals” had used Iraqi identities to enter Jordan. “This suggested to the Home Office a pattern of immigration abuse, and it launched an investigation of applications made by Kuwaiti Bidoons,” it said. Staff also identified a significant number of cases where marriage certificates came from the same mosque in Kuwait and were signed by the same four or five imams. The Kuwaiti authorities investigated these mosques, and discovered those imams were not real and the marriage certificates did not appear in their marriage registers. The Kuwaitis also helped the Home Office to identify fake Bidoon birth certificates."
